【题目】阅读下面材料,在空白处填入适当的内容(最多1个单词)或括号内单词的正确形式。

One morning, I was waiting at the bus stop, worried about 1(be) late for school. There were many people waiting at the bus stop, 2 some of them looked very anxious and 3(disappoint). When the bus finally came, we all hurried on board. I got a place next 4 the window, so I had a good view of the sidewalk. A boy on a bike 5(catch) my attention. He was riding beside the bus and waving his arms. I heard a passenger behind me shouting to the driver, but he refused 6 (stop) until we reached the next stop. Still, the boy kept 7(ride). He was carrying something over his shoulder and shouting. Finally, when we came to the next stop, the boy ran up to the door of the bus, I heard an excited conversation. Then the driver stood up and asked, “8 anyone lose a suitcase at the last stop?” a woman on the bus shouted, “Oh, dear! It’s 9(I).” She pushed her way to the driver and took the suitcase thankfully. Everyone on the bus began talking about what the boy had done, and the crowd of strangers 10(sudden) became friendly to one another.

【答案】

1being

2and

3disappointed

4to

5caught

6to stop

7riding

8did

9me/mine

10suddenly

【解析】

1about 是介词,后面要用动词的ing形式。

2】两个句子之间没有连词,故用and表并列。

3】由前面的anxious可知空格也需要用一个形容词,动词的过去分词相当于一个形容词。

4next to 为固定搭配,在旁边

5】全文都是以一般过去时作为主线的,catch要用过去式。

6refuse to do sth. 拒绝做某事

7keep doing sth. 持续做某事

8】这是一个问句,根据句意,缺少助动词,又因为用一般过去时,故用did

9】本句的意思:噢,这是我(的)。

10became是动词,需要用副词来修饰,故用suddenly

【题目】There is no doubt that for a long time college education has been accepted. All high school graduates ought to go, says conventional wisdom and statistical evidence, because college will help them earn more money, become “better” people, and learn to be more responsible citizens than those who don’t go.

But college has never been able to work its magic for everyone. And now that close to half our high school graduates are attending, those who don’t fit the pattern are becoming more numerous, and more obvious. College graduates are selling shoes and driving taxis; college students interfere(妨碍;干扰) with each other’s experiments and write false letters of recommendation in the fierce competition so as to get admitted into graduate schools. Others find no stimulation (激励) in their studies, and consequently have to drop out, which is often encouraged by college administrators.

Some observers say the fault is with the young people themselves--they are spoiled and they are expecting too much. But that’s a condemnation(指责) of the students as a whole, and doesn’t explain all campus unhappiness. Others blame the state of the world, and they are partly right. We have been told that young people have to go to college because our economy can’t absorb an army of untrained eighteen-year-olds. But disappointed graduates are learning that it can no longer absorb an army of trained twenty-two-year-olds,either.
